The Best Design Awards, held at Spark Arena, Auckland, each year, are an annual showcase of excellence in graphic, spatial, product, interactive and motion design.
Third-year Bachelor of Architectural Studies student Bailey Nolet is a finalist in the Student Spatial category.
Bailey’s entry, “Dunedin Architectural Centre”, proposes a minimalist brick building with strong curved lines and circular interior spaces. Bailey’s ambitious design aims to provide a precinct for architectural students and practitioners in Dunedin with an architectural library, archival and exhibition spaces.
